• All mechanical bearings and sliding surfaces on your lens are
lubricated. Make sure to periodically move the focus ring and the
aperture ring to prevent seizing if the lens will not be used for an
extended period of time.
LCD PANEL
• Switch off your camera and leave it to stand at room temperature
for around 1 hour if condensation has formed on or in the cam-
era. The condensation will disappear, once the camera tempera-
ture has reached room temperature.
RECHARGEABLE BATTERY
• Lithium-ion rechargeable batteries should only be stored partially
charged, i.e. not fully depleted or fully charged. The camera LCD
panel will show the current charge level of the battery. Charge
the battery twice a year for around 15 minutes to avoid deep
discharge in case of very long storage periods.
MEMORY CARDS
• Make sure to store memory cards in their anti-static container
when not in use.
• Do not store memory cards where they will be exposed to high
temperatures, direct sunlight, magnetic fields or static electricity.
Always remove the memory card if the camera will not be used
for an extended period of time.
• We recommend formatting memory cards from time to time, as
fragmented residual data from deleted files may block some of
the storage capacity.
